Engraver
Schoppy's2022 – 2022
-Set up documents in Corel Draw using the correct measurements for trophy plates, plaques and other assorted products -Create designs choosing appropriate fonts for the purpose of the design and utilize text and or logos/images provided by the client -Heat press sublimated plates using proper procedures to ensure correct placement of the design -Place materials to be engraved or vectored, including but not limited to plaques, steel, plastic and novelty gifts such as drinking glasses/cups and glass/wood boxes -Ensure that all settings are correct for the type of material that will be engraved and that the design will be aligned on the product correctly
